New Car Heaven

February 9, 2005 | 10:52 pm

I managed to get another car a couple of weeks ago. It’s a white 1983 Mazda RX-7 and I’m really really happy to have it. Goes well, looks good and has been kept in great condition. It needs a tune and a check to ensure there’s no urgent work required, but otherwise it’s near perfect.

This is the series 2 model which has 2+2 seating (eg: two seats up front and two tiny seats in back that work if you run the front seats forward or put your legs up to the side :) We’ve had three adults in it (usually guys in front and a girl in back sitting sideways) and I was running with me plus 3 kids the other day.

Kitt and I have given the car a name – it’s now called “BINKY” – which is based on the horse that Death rides in Terry Pratchett’s Discworld series of books. Basically, this is the first white car I’ve ever owned, so it’s the first time I’ve had a “pale horse.” Given that “Death rides a pale horse” and I’m not gothic enough to go with a name from some other series/book like “Morpheus” or “Mortis”, we felt that “Binky” was crazy enough to suit the driver :)
